What each one does

Deep Research

  • Searches multiple sources systematically and follows citation trails to primary sources
  • Evaluates each source for credibility, recency, bias, and evidence quality
  • Synthesizes findings with confidence levels and reconciles contradictions
  • Documents the research methodology and identifies gaps in available information
  • Delivers formatted reports with direct answers, key findings, caveats, and full source lists

Karpathy LLM Wiki

  • Reads your sources and creates structured markdown wiki pages with summaries, key facts, and cross-references
  • Updates existing pages when new sources add information, and flags contradictions between sources
  • Answers questions by synthesizing across your wiki pages with inline citations
  • Runs health checks to find contradictions, orphaned pages, missing cross-references, and gaps in your knowledge base
  • Maintains a master index and operation log so you always know what's in your wiki and how it evolved

When to pick each one

Reach for Deep Research when…

  • You need a reliable answer to a complex question for an important decision
  • You're evaluating a strategic option and need thorough competitive or market research
  • You need to fact-check claims with multiple credible sources
  • You're building a case and need documented evidence with clear sourcing

Reach for Karpathy LLM Wiki when…

  • You're researching a topic over weeks or months and want to compound your learning instead of re-reading
  • You need to track information from multiple sources and spot where they agree or contradict
  • You're building expertise in a domain and want a searchable, structured knowledge base that grows with you
  • You want your AI to remember what you've already processed and build on it, not start from scratch each time
